Magnite, Inc. (NASDAQ:MGNI – Get Free Report) Director Sarah Patricia Harden sold 30,550 shares of the company’s stock in a transaction on Wednesday, August 26th. The stock was sold at an average price of $23.31, for a total transaction of $712,120.50. Following the completion of the transaction, the director directly owned 133,187 shares in the company, valued at approximately $3,104,588.97. The trade was a 18.66% decrease in their position. The transaction was disclosed in a document filed with the SEC, which is accessible through this link. The transaction was execut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an.
Sarah Patricia Harden also recently made the following trade(s):
- On Friday, August 28th, Sarah Patricia Harden sold 18,436 shares of Magnite stock. The stock was sold at an average price of $24.00, for a total value of $442,464.00.

Magnite Company Profile
Magnite, Inc (NASDAQ: MGNI) operates as an independent sell-side advertising platform that enables publishers and digital media owners to monetize their inventory through programmatic advertising. Formed in 2020 through the merger of Rubicon Project and Telaria, Magnite combines technologies for desktop, mobile, connected television (CTV) and digital out-of-home (DOOH) ad exchanges. The company provides an end-to-end solution designed to help media owners optimize yield across open marketplaces, private marketplaces and programmatic guaranteed deals.
At the core of Magnite’s offering is its supply-side platform (SSP), which connects publishers’ ad impressions to demand-side platforms (DSPs) through real-time bidding (RTB).
